Founding the Madam C.J. Walker Manufacturing Company

Madam Walker’s entrepreneurial journey began when she founded the Madam C.J. Walker Manufacturing Company in the early 1900s. Her innovative marketing strategies, including door-to-door sales, demonstrations, and partnerships with African American barbershops and beauty salons, helped her reach a vast customer base. Her company’s success was largely due to its focus on providing products that catered to the unique hair care needs of African American women.

By creating products that worked well with their texture and growth patterns, Madam Walker’s company helped to establish the beauty industry’s recognition of African American hair as a separate and valuable market.

Supporting African American Education

Walker’s commitment to education was unwavering, and she invested heavily in institutions that served African American communities. She was a strong supporter of the National Association of Colored Women’s Clubs (NACWC), which provided educational, economic, and social opportunities for African American women. Walker also donated to the Tuskegee Institute, a historically black college in Alabama that was dedicated to providing education and training to African American students.Walker’s philanthropic efforts in education were not limited to financial support.

She also provided training and mentorship to students, sharing her own experiences and expertise to help them achieve their goals. Her commitment to education was not limited to her own community, either – she also supported educational institutions that served women and girls from diverse backgrounds.In addition to her work in education, Walker was also a strong advocate for women’s empowerment.

She believed that women had a vital role to play in building strong communities, and she worked tirelessly to support women’s economic and social development. Through her business empire, Walker provided employment opportunities for thousands of women, many of whom were able to break free from poverty and achieve financial stability.
